SR22 insurance in Louisiana costs between $1,500 and $3,500 per year, making it one of the more expensive states for SR22 coverage in the Southeast. Furthermore, therefore, therefore, louisiana’s direct action statute and plaintiff-friendly legal environment drive insurance costs higher across the board. In fact, in fact, an SR22 is a Certificate of Financial Responsibility filed with the Louisiana Office of Motor Vehicles (OMV) proving you carry minimum liability coverage. As a result, as a result, louisiana requires 15/30/25 minimum coverage — lower minimums than many states, but carriers and insurance professionals strongly recommend higher limits given Louisiana’s litigation environment.
An SR22 is a certificate your insurer files with Louisiana OMV certifying you carry minimum liability coverage. For example, for example, consequently, consequently, it is not separate insurance — it is a document attached to your existing policy. Moreover, if coverage lapses, your insurer must notify OMV immediately.
DUI/DWI conviction — most common trigger. Driving without insurance. At-fault accidents while uninsured. Multiple serious traffic violations. License suspension or revocation.
| Coverage | Minimum |
|---|---|
| Bodily Injury per Person | $15,000 |
| Bodily Injury per Accident | $30,000 |
| Property Damage per Accident | $25,000 |
Standard SR22 period: 3 years. Therefore, therefore, therefore, given Louisiana’s direct action statute, carrying higher limits is strongly recommended.
| Scenario | Annual Premium | Increase |
|---|---|---|
| First DUI | $2,000 – $3,500 | 60% – 170% |
| No Insurance | $1,500 – $2,600 | 40% – 100% |
| Multiple Violations | $2,500 – $4,000+ | 100% – 220% |
Louisiana premiums run 15-25% higher than neighboring states due to the direct action statute allowing injured parties to sue insurers directly.

How long is SR22 required in Louisiana?
3 years from reinstatement date.
Why is SR22 more expensive in Louisiana?
Louisiana’s direct action statute, lower jury trial threshold, and plaintiff-friendly courts drive higher premiums statewide.
Does Louisiana use SR22 or FR44?
Louisiana uses SR22. FR44 is only used in Florida and Virginia.
Can I switch carriers during my SR22 period?
Yes, with no gap in coverage.
What happens if my SR22 lapses in Louisiana?
Immediate license suspension, potential period restart, additional fees.
Can I get non-owner SR22 in Louisiana?
Yes, costing $350-$900/year.
